T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- As many as 6,000 laborers held a massive wave of protest at the Hotel Indonesia Boulevard, Jakarta. They were marching to the Presidential Palace at Jalan Merdeka Utara.
The laborers have flocked the streets starting from Semanggi to Sudirman. Senior Commissioner M. Chairul, Chief of Operation Bureau at the Jakarta Metro Police, suggested people to avoid the streets surrounding the march route. "We are so sorry for the inconvenience," he said.
Commissioner Chairul mentioned that the laborers have secured a permit to march until 6 pm local time in the afternoon today, September 5. The laborers demanded a nationwide wage raise of 50 percent and a minimum regional wage of Rp 3,7 million for Jakarta. They also demanded their rights of health insurance and the promotion of outsourcing workers to permanent employees.
